The process starts off with choosing the best rental corporation. Hunt for proven providers with optimistic opinions on platforms like Google or Yelp. Verify their stock: Do they provide helmets, jackets, and gloves as Section of the bundle? Insurance plan coverage is non-negotiable—verify it includes legal responsibility, collision, and theft defense tailor-made to bikes. Quite a few expert services demand a legitimate motorbike license, a minimal age (often 21 or twenty five), plus a security deposit. "Hire Your Motorcycle" deals generally include mileage restrictions, so Consider your prepared distance to stay away from surprise fees. Urban renters might select scooters for easy parking, when highway lovers favor cruisers with sufficient storage.

Preparation sets the inspiration for fulfillment. Inspect the bike carefully upon pickup. Tires must have deep tread, brakes will have to react crisply, and lights have to have to function flawlessly. Test the horn, mirrors, and chain stress. Choose photographs or video clips of any present scratches or concerns to safeguard your deposit. Gasoline up if it isn't provided, and familiarize yourself With all the bicycle's quirks—distinctive designs take care of uniquely. Pack Necessities similar to a maintenance kit, tire pressure gauge, and extra oil. Climate plays a tremendous job; hire equipment for rain if forecasts glimpse dicey. These actions decrease breakdowns and increase satisfaction.

Security tops every single rider's precedence listing, particularly when you "Lease Your Motorcycle" for the first time with the unfamiliar steed. Usually dress in total protective gear: DOT-authorized helmet, armored jacket, gloves, boots, and pants. No shortcuts—shorts and sneakers spell catastrophe on pavement. Manage a defensive mentality over the highway. Scan forward for potholes, gravel, or erratic drivers. Keep a secure adhering to distance, at least two seconds in dry conditions, extra in damp climate. Steer clear of Driving in the evening if possible; visibility drops sharply. Alcoholic beverages and tiredness are enemies—in no way ride impaired, and acquire breaks every single 100 miles or two several hours.

"Ideas and tricks" for economical riding can transform a primary rental into an unforgettable journey. Lean into curves smoothly, applying counter-steering: press ahead within the handgrip reverse the change way. This feels counterintuitive but builds self confidence quickly. For prolonged hauls, adjust your posture—comfortable grip on handlebars, knees gripping the tank, weight centered. Highway pegs on some rentals Enable you to extend your legs, decreasing tiredness. Gasoline economic climate trick: retain steady speeds all around fifty five-sixty five mph, as wind resistance skyrockets over that. Coastal riders swear by early morning departures to defeat targeted visitors and enjoy cooler temps.

Routine maintenance in the course of rental retains matters trouble-absolutely free. Check tire stress each day—underinflation causes blowouts, overinflation wears edges. Oil amounts on four-strokes will need monitoring; prime up as required. Clean air filters Strengthen effectiveness on dusty trails. Chain-pushed bikes call for lubrication every single three hundred miles. If a little something feels off, return it immediately—most guidelines enable swaps. Publish-experience, wash the bike to remove corrosive salt or mud, preserving it for the following rider. These habits prolong rental lifetime and avoid problems expenses.

Popular pitfalls snag unwary renters, but intelligent "recommendations and tips" dodge them. Overpacking baggage strains handling—use tender panniers, not rigid instances. Ignoring weight distribution causes wobbles; maintain major items small and centered. Rental bikes hardly ever involve breakdown protection past a tow—incorporate roadside support like AAA for motos. Team rides amplify pleasurable but desire indicators and rate traces to remain bkkbike.com Safe and sound. Solo vacationers, Notice unexpected emergency contacts and share itineraries. In theft-inclined locations, use disc locks and chain to immovable objects.
